Jacqueline Fernandez has been in legal trouble for a while now. Not so long ago, the Bollywood actress reportedly filed a petition challenging the Delhi court’s decision to frame charges against her in the Rs 200 crore money laundering case. The case is allegedly linked to Sukesh Chandrasekhar. According to media reports, on May 30, the Delhi Court framed charges against Jacqueline, alleged conman Sukesh, and 15 others. Now, the Supreme Court is reported to have granted permission to the actress to withdraw her plea against the Delhi court. Read on to know more.
Jacqueline Fernandez Withdraws Plea In SC Amid Rs 200 Cr Money Laundering Case
As per PTI, a bench of Justices B V Nagarathna and Joymalya Bagchi allowed Jacqueline’s petition to be withdrawn. The news agency suggests that they mentioned that the counsel for Jacqueline sought permission to withdraw the special petition leave, along with the liberty to avail appropriate remedy in accordance with the law. Eventually, the Supreme Court apparently granted permission to withdraw the petition. As per LiveLaw, the Rs 200 crore money laundering case dates back to 2021. A woman named Aditi Singh had allegedly filed a complaint claiming that she had been cheated of nearly Rs 200 crore in a syndicate led by Sukesh.
Jacqueline was rumoured to have received gifts and benefits worth Rs 5.71 crore. The list of the expensive gifts allegedly included watches, luxury bags, foreign fund transfers, vehicles for family members, and more. The Enforcement Directorate had apparently lodged a money laundering case under the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A). The case was reported to be lodged based on the predicate offence registered by the Delhi police. The report further suggests that Sukesh, as per ED, used the proceeds of crime to purchase luxurious and expensive gifts for Bollywood celebrities.
Jacqueline Fernandez’s Projects
On the work front, Jacqueline will next be seen in Ahmed Khan’s Welcome to the Jungle. The actress will be seen alongside Akshay Kumar, Paresh Rawal, Suniel Shetty, Raveena Tandon, Lara Dutta, Disha Patani, and others. Produced by Firoz A Nadiadwala, the comic caper is all set to release in theatres on June 26, 2026. This Hindi film will clash at the box office with Milly Alcock and Jason Momoa’s Supergirl.
As for Jacqueline, she was last seen in Housefull 5, directed by Tarun Mansukhani. The movie, also featuring Akshay Kumar and Riteish Deshmukh, opened to mixed reviews.
